Abstract Art
A painting or sculpture that does not depict a person, place or thing in the natural world.
Abstraction
An artwork that does not represent or depict a being, place or thing; or a simplified, generalized depiction of a being, place or thing.
Action Painting
Abstract artworks that emphasize the process of or gesture in the creative act through various techniques of application, including dripping, smearing and flinging paint.
Analytic Cubism
Analytic Cubism was developed by Picasso and Braque to refer to real objects in terms of identifiable details that become, through repetitive use, signs that indicate the idea of the object, just like we find in cartoon characters.
armature
In art, an armature is an underlying, unseen, supporting component (usually of wood or metal) for something else.
assemblage
Assemblage is a form of sculpture comprised of "found" objects.
atelier
The French word atelier is a noun that means a studio or workshop, most often an artist's workshop.
